Solid-state drives have claimed the throne for speed and everyday computing. Boot times that once dragged on for minutes now flash by in seconds. Applications launch instantly. Gamers load massive worlds without a stutter. But amid this flash frenzy, hard disk drives refuse to fade. And in 2026, with SSD prices surging over 20 times those of equivalent HDD capacity—as tracked by Forbes —spinning platters make a compelling case for anyone chasing terabytes on a budget. Take bulk storage needs. A 4TB HDD runs $80 to $120, while the same capacity in SSD demands at least four times that, often more. Gavin Phillips spells it out in MakeUseOf : ‘If you’re building a home NAS or media center and you need more than a single drive, your overall cost will quickly climb into the multiple thousands with SSDs.’ Fill a four-bay NAS with SSDs? Prepare for a bill that rivals a used car. HDDs keep it sane.…
